Verbum Summer School of Linguistics 
Short Title: VSSoL 

Date: 06-Jul-2010 - 17-Jul-2010 
Location: Samil Beach, Vigo, Spain 
Contact: Gerardo Fernández Salgueiro 
Contact Email: vigo2010.vssol at gmail.com 
Meeting URL: http://vssol.blogspot.com/p/home.html 

Linguistic Field(s): Cognitive Science; General Linguistics 

Meeting Description: 

The Verbum museum, together with the University of Vigo (POSLEA group) and the
VSSoL scientific committee, is pleased to announce the Verbum Summer School of
Linguistics, to be held at the Verbum - 'Casa das Palabras' museum, in the
beautiful area of Samil Beach, in Vigo (Galicia, Spain). 

Our aim is to create a summer school at which linguists can share their
expertise not only with one another but also with members of the general public.
To this end, the school features a range of both basic and advanced courses,
workshops, round tables and an international conference. It is designed to be
accessible to anybody interested in language, regardless of his/her familiarity
with linguistic theory. Tuition fees range from 90 to 120 Euros (see website for
details).
